Your best bet for the west side is down in the Chehalis valley or out toward Willapa Bay for honkers...but the bay is a little farther than you want to drive. Get ready to knock on some doors though, what little inland public land there is isnt great for killing geese. There is some small, and I mean small areas that you can find birds but there are too many golf courses and empty subdivisions out there for the geese to sit down on.
